Hudson Institute’s Center for Defense Concepts and Technology cohosted the APEX conference, which worked to improve information and insight sharing between military, government, and industry to support critical warfighting requirements.

AUKUS Pillar 2 Panel: Harmonizing Near-Term Advanced Capabilities

Panelists discuss collaborative efforts on technological advancements under the AUKUS agreement’s Pillar 2. These efforts include autonomous systems, hypersonic weapons and defense, artificial intelligence, quantum science, and electronic warfare.

Replicator: An Update with DIU’s Sunmin Kim

The Defense Innovation Unit’s policy director discusses the progress in the Department of Defense Replicator initiative for fielding uncrewed systems quickly at scale.

Lessons from Special Operations Command (SOCOM)

SOCOM’s acquisition chief discusses insights from the special warfare community’s rapid acquisition approaches.
